  【Pharmaceutical Network Industry DynamicsOn June 18, according to the National Medical Products Administration, the chlorbenzoxamine soft capsule, a Category 4 generic drug applied for by Qilu Pharmaceutical, was approved for production, marking it as China's first domestically produced and top-rated generic. On June 25, the chlorbenzoxamine soft capsule from Nanjing Chia Tai Tianqing Pharmaceutical was also approved, becoming the second domestically produced version in China.
 
Tafamidis, developed by Pfizer, is a rare disease drug for treating adult patients with stage I symptoms of transthyretin amyloidosis polyneuropathy (ATTR-PN) and can effectively delay peripheral nerve damage. Currently, Pfizer's tafamidis series mainly includes Tafamidis Meglumine Soft Capsules and Tafamidis Soft Capsules.
 
The annual sales of Pfizer's Chlorbenzazole series have been increasing year by year after its launch. Especially with the increase in the number of approved countries, the global sales of this series continue to rise. Financial report data shows that the global sales of Pfizer's Chlorbenzazole series exceeded 2 billion US dollars in 2021 and surpassed 3.3 billion US dollars (more than 23 billion yuan) in 2023.
 
It is reported that Pfizer's Tafamidis Meglumine Soft Capsules were approved for marketing in China in February 2020. In October of the same year, its Tafamidis Soft Capsules were also approved in China for the treatment of adult wild-type or hereditary ATTR-CM to reduce cardiovascular death and cardiovascular-related hospitalizations.
 
Data shows that in 2022-2023, the sales growth rates of Pfizer's chlorbenzazole series products at the terminals of urban public hospitals, county-level public hospitals, urban community centers, and township health centers (referred to as Chinese public medical institutions) were 5831.12% and 118.97%, respectively, indicating significant market potential. However, industry insiders stated that with the approval and market entry of Qilu Pharmaceutical's and Zhengdatianqing’s chlorbenzazole meglumine soft capsules, Pfizer's key product may face market erosion in China.
 
Data show that ATTR-PN is a rare autosomal dominant hereditary amyloidosis caused by gene mutations, often affecting multiple systems in the body. The main clinical manifestations are symmetrical neurological dysfunction that progresses from the distal to the proximal limbs, involving motor, sensory, and autonomic nerves, and possibly accompanied by damage to other organs such as the heart, kidneys, and eyes.
 
The active ingredient in Chlorbenzazole Ammonium Soft Capsules, chlorbenzazole ammonium, is a transthyretin (TTR)StabilizerBy selectively binding to TTR, stabilizing TTR, and slowing down its dissociation into monomers, the production and deposition of ATTR amyloidosis are delayed, thereby achieving a therapeutic effect.

It is reported that, in addition to Qilu Pharmaceutical and Zhengda Tianqing, Shijiazhuang Kerene Pharmaceutical, a subsidiary of Renhe Yikang, also completed the human bioequivalence (BE) trial of Clorbenzazole Pamoate Soft Capsules in April 2024. If the trial results are without issues, they may also apply for the product's market approval at a suitable time.
 
In addition, industry insiders said that as the generic versions of Tafamidis Meglumine Soft Capsules are successively approved for marketing in China, the financial burden on patients will also be reduced. It is reported that Tafamidis Meglumine Soft Capsules have not yet been included in the National Medical Insurance Drug List in China. As domestic generic drugs are approved for marketing, companies may actively participate in this year's adjustment of the National Medical Insurance Drug List to change the situation where the treatment cost of this drug remains high.
 
In terms of price, data shows that in August 2021, the price of Pfizer's Tafamidis Soft Capsules (61mg*30 capsules) dropped from 64,100 yuan/box to 24,650 yuan/box, preparing in advance for inclusion in the national medical insurance drug list that year; In December of the same year, the 2021 edition of China’s national medical insurance drug list officially included Tafamidis Soft Capsules. After renewal negotiations, the current price of Pfizer's Tafamidis Soft Capsules (61mg*30 capsules) has further decreased to 16,260 yuan/box.
